IPIPGW Example

Sun, 30 Jul 2006 20:38:09 +0000
We setup a IPIPGW with 3 gatekeepers and 2 callmanagers.
IPPhone1—Callmanager 1—–GK1———–(IPIPGW/VIAZONEGK)———–GK2———Callmanager2—IPPhone2
GK1 configs:
int lo 0
ip address 172.12.100.1 255.255.255.0 
gatekeeper
 zone local HQ-RTR ipexpert.com 172.12.100.1
 zone remote VIAZONE ipexpert.com 10.12.200.2 1719
 zone prefix VIAZONE 20*
 gw-type-prefix 1#* default-technology
 no shutdown
!
GK2 Configs:
gatekeeper
 zone local LT-RTR ipexpert.com 192.168.10.46
 zone remote VIAZONE ipexpert.com 10.12.200.2 1719
 zone prefix VIAZONE 40*
 gw-type-prefix 1#* default-technology
 no shutdown
IPIPGW config:
 voice service voip
 allow-connections h323 to h323

Full Directory Listing in Mac OS X

Tue, 17 Jun 2008 09:21:03 +0000
Ever wonder how to get your full directory tree into a text file in Mac OS X or any unix or linux env for that matter.
Paul from irc.linux.ie came up with a great way of doing it from one simple command:
find / > ~/tree.txt
